The function:

y=4.2\sqrt{0.28x-1}

Models the annual number of visitors to an amusement park, where <em>y</em> is the number of visitors (in millions) and <em>x</em> is the number of years since 1975.

We want to determine the first year in which the amusement park had 12 million visitors.

So, we will set <em>y</em> equal to 12 and solve for <em>x</em>. This yields:

12=4.2\sqrt{0.28x-1}

By dividing both sides by 4.2, we acquire:

\displaystyle \frac{12}{4.2}=\frac{120}{42}=\frac{20}{7}=\sqrt{0.28x-1}

And by squaring both sides:

\displaystyle \frac{400}{49}=0.28x-1

Adding 1 to both sides produces:

\displaystyle \frac{400}{49}+1=\frac{449}{49}=0.28x

And finally, dividing both sides by 0.28 gives us the approximation:

\displaystyle x=\frac{449}{49}\cdot \frac{1}{.28}=\frac{11225}{343}\approx32.72\approx33

So, 33 years after 1975, the amusement park will have 12 million annual visitors.

Therefore, the first year in which the amusement park will have 12 million annual visitors is in the year 2008.
